Szoftverek
Definíció
A szoftver a számítógépet működtető logika. Szoftvernek hívjuk a számítógépet működtető, s az azon futó alkalmazásokat, a hozzájuk tartozó adatokkal és dokumentációval.
A tananyag tartalomjegyzéke:
- szoftverek osztályozása (alkalmazás, vagy licensz szerint)
- Operációs rendszerek
- Fájlok és fájlrendszerek
- Kellékek és az operációs rendszer beállításai
- Adatbiztonság
A szoftverek osztályozása
Alkalmazás szerint
Attól függően, hogy mire használjuk a szoftvereket négy nagyobb csoportot különböztetünk meg:
- Operációs rendszerek
Az operációs rendszer kezeli a hardvert, betölti és vezérli a programokat, és kapcsolatot biztosít a felhasználóval.
Ilyen például Microsoft Windows 10, az Android, az IOS, a linux… - Rendszerközeli programok (vagy segédprogramok)
A rendszer hatékony, biztonságos működését segítő programok.
Ilyen például a Total Commander, a NOD32, a Winrar, Windows tűzfal. - Alkalmazások
Valamilyen célfeladat elvégzését végző programok. Meg szokták különböztetni az általános célú -azaz a nagymértékben testreszabható megoldást nyújtó- és a speciális célú alkalmazásokat. Az előbbire a WORD lehet példa (szövegszerkesztési feladat), a másodikra az adóbevallást készítő program. (ABEV). ((A SIMS-et hová sorolnád?)) - Fejlesztői rendszerek
Azon programok, melyek segítségével új szoftverek készíthetők a fejlesztői rendszerek.
Ha tanultál általános iskolában olyan programot, amellyel különböző ábrákat lehetett készíteni (Logo), vagy rajzfilmfigurákat irányítottál (SCRATCH), vagy robotot vezéreltél (pl.Pythonban), akkor ilyen programokat használtál. Néhányat felsorolok még: BASIC, C, Visual C#, DELPHI, JAVA.
Használati engedély (licensz) szerint
- Üzleti alkalmazások
Ezeket a programokat meg kell vásárolni, de támogatást nyújt hozzá a cég. Ilyen például a Windows 10, az Office 2019, az ADOBE Photoshop. - Shareware programok
Ezeket a programokat a cég letölthetővé tette (megosztotta), de csak korlátozással használhatók. A korlátozás lehet időbeli, funkció szerinti, vagy indításszámnyi. A korlát elérése után a programot meg kell vásárolni. Ilyen például a Total Commander, a Winrar - Freeware programok
Az olyan programok, amelyeket a cég elérhetővé tett, teljes funkcionalitású, de nem változtatható freeware programoknak hívunk. Ilyen például a FreeCommander, A Google Chrome… - Szabad szoftverek
Az olyan programok, ameylet teljes funkcióban használhastsz, a forráskódját megismerheted, azon változtathatsz, továbbadhatod, sőt a változtatásoddal együtt is továbbadhatod, szabad szoftvereknek hívunk. Ilyen például az Ubuntu linux, A Mozilla Firefox, A Gimp. - Egyéb licenszelésű programok.
- Abandonware – a szerző lemondott a jogokról, mindenki saját felelőségre használhatjta;
- in-app-payment alkalmazások – leginkább játékok, amikor maga program ingyenes, de a kiegészítőkért fizetni kell
- donationware – a programot használhatod, de rád van bízva, hogy fizetsz-e érte
- mailware – a tuladonos egy köszönőlevelet vár el a használatért